Better Alliance info for members

Recommended Posts

I'm in an alliance.  I have no idea who or which deed is the "leader" of the alliance.  We used to know, but the deed disbanded and leader status transferred elsewhere.  Nothing shows us where.  Did it transfer to the next oldest deed?  Seems logical it should.  Does it transfer randomly?  That is more what I expect from Wurm.  Info only shows deeds in apha order.  Would love a sort by "joined date" and actually list the date.  Would love the alliance leader having an option to set a successor deed as well.

 

Anything would be better than the mystery we have today.

 

Thank you!

 

Edit:  forgot to add in a possible option, that I see in other games:  Alliance (guild) tax.  There have been many "Academy" alliances out there and it would be nice to have a tax option that could be used to help fund the Academy deed automatically.  Sure, people can send money to the Academy mayor, but it is nice to have an easy, automatic option to keep it running.

The mayor of the village which is the "capital" of the alliance can change the alliance "capital", kick people from the alliance, and see a full list of villages in the alliance.

 

Just get the mayor to right clock the token and go to politics (I think).

 

That being said, a roster and some other helpful tools for alliances would be nice. Kingdoms too even.
